Principia Student-Athletes Give Back to Community

Principia Student-Athletes Give Back to Community

ELSAH, ILL. -- The Principia College volleyball team and men's and women's cross country teams are working together this week to give back to the community. ,They started out the week with an afternoon and evening at Peace Haven Association, which is a Christian Science Nursing Facility and visiting Christian Science nursing service.

The two teams traveled to St. Louis, Missouri where the facility is located and then divided into two groups. ,One group participated in "nails for Nana" where a few of the girls painted the nails of some of the residents. ,This year there was quite an exceptional variety of nail polish colors for the ladies to choose from since freshman volleyball player, Zoe Mahler, brought her deluxe set from home! ,The ladies from Peace Haven loved the nail service and some of them participated in a game of balloon volleyball at the end.

The other group of volunteers headed outside to work on landscaping. ,It was a beautiful day outside and the group made quite a difference in the appearance of the outside of Peace Haven. ,They weeded and mulched the front beds and then also weeded and removed lots of brush from around and on top of the garage. ,Some students even stood up on the garage as they cut and removed the overgrown plants on the roof.

After a short dinner break the teams returned to Peace Haven to sign hymns to the residents as they settled into their normal bedtime routine. ,Senior captain Jessica Bushong commented, "Singing hymns with the members of Peace Haven was a very touching and joy-filled experience, the residents seemed very grateful that we came back to sing hymns...it mean a lot to all of us."
